Gardaí investigating today's shooting in south Dublin have recovered a burned out car, which they believe was used in the attack.
A woman was injured in the incident and taken to hospital with non-life threatening injuries.
Detectives say at least five shots were fired at the house at Knocknaree Road in Drimnagh.
Gardaí believe a handgun was used and that the attack was connected to an ongoing feud between rival criminal gangs in the city.
Gardaí have issued an appeal for information about the shooting.
